  Although lucrative 1, the world's oldest profession has often been outlawed 2. Currently prostitution is legal in 77 countries around the world. And although it's criminalized in 49 American states, in a few small counties in the state of Nevada, the sale of sex is perfectly 3 legal. But just how did this happen? Americans owe it all to the audacious brothel owner who wouldn't take no for an answer. 


Joe Conforte. In 1950s, a wave of immigrants came to the US, hoping to start over after the devastation 4 of World War Two and take part in the American dream. And while many people sought  stable jobs in the booming industry or mills, Joe Conforte's American dream was centered around the world's oldest profession.
  Joe is an Italian immigrant to the United States. He grew up very poor, but he had his mind of a memory of seeing the kingdom brothels on earth in Sicily. Having white suits and pinky rings and having a lot of money , Joe is one of that.
Conforte heads west, landing in Nevada, but he bypasses Les Vegas, hoping to open a brothel in the outskirts 5 of a small thinner city with far less competition.
  Reno. Since fifties, Reno is a cult 6 country. You can probably throw a rock and you'd hit the outskirt of the town if you are in the center of the town.  very very small.
Prostitution continued in Reno since the days of the gold rush. 
  Authorities were willing to look the other way as long as brothel owners conducted business on a small scale.
